Donna Livingstone and I were among the many friends of John and 
Joan attending John's funeral service on beautiful Salt Spring Island
on Saturday afternoon. It was a bright, sunny day - with the late
afternoon sunlight sparkling off the nearby waters. All-Saints
Anglican Parish By-The-Sea was a lovely setting for the quiet,
dignified service. Remarkable person that she is, Joan herself read
one of the lessons from scripture.

On the signing table just outside the main congregation, there were
several mementoes that helped to illuminate John's interests in
life... These included the distinctive hard hat he wore proudly every
day when the new space centre he conceived was under construction 
a decade ago, a scale model Ariane rocket, and a camera from his
impressive collection of vintage photographic equipment.  There was
also a plaque from the year 2000 naming John Dickenson a Fellow of 
the International Planetarium Society. John represented Canada on the 
IPS Council for several years - and was highly regarded by his peers 
all around the world.
